Johannes J. Johannessen

Johannes J. Johannessen (May 13, 1872-November 14, 1915) was a sailor serving in the United States Navy who received the Medal of Honor for bravery.
==Biography==
Johannessen was born May 13, 1872 in Bodø, Norway and after immigrating to the United States he joined the navy. He was stationed aboard the as a chief watertender when, on January 25, 1905 a manhole plate blew out of boiler D. For his actions received the Medal of Honor March 20, 1905.
He died November 14, 1915 and is buried in Cypress Hills National Cemetery Brooklyn, New York. His grave can be found in section 2, grave 7425.〔
